自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(7)
  • 收藏
  • 关注

原创 区块链笔记 ——网络day4

交易与区块的传播:比特币的网络架构:加入网络的步骤:节点的工作方式:鲁棒性与效率的权衡:交易与区块的处理:区块传播的特性:网络延迟与消息传播问题:双花攻击与节点行为:支付系统中的实际问题:退款的实现:

2024-09-09 15:47:04 413

原创 区块链笔记 day3 ——协议(要点提取)

基于交易的账本模式(Transaction-based ledger),每个区块记录的是交易信息(转账、铸币交易),没有显示账户余额。全节点维护一个UTXO集合,记录未花费的交易输出,用于验证交易的合法性,防止双花攻击。以太坊采用基于账户的模式,显示每个账户的余额,更接近日常生活中的银行账户体验。每个交易有多个输出,部分输出可能已被花费,未花费部分保存在UTXO集合中。挖矿成功概率服从指数分布,无记忆性,即过去的努力不影响未来出块的时间。比特币采用基于交易的模式,不记录账户余额,需要通过历史交易推算余额。

2024-09-07 17:58:58 481

原创 weblogic-cve-2023-21839漏洞复现-kali

CVE-2023-21839 是 Oracle WebLogic Server 中 T3 协议的漏洞。T3 协议是一种用于 Java 对象的远程方法调用(RMI)的内部协议,通常用于服务器间通信和客户端与服务器的交互。攻击者利用该漏洞可以发送恶意的序列化数据,导致服务器在处理数据时执行任意代码。由于 WebLogic 支持通过 T3 协议远程访问,这使得此漏洞极其危险,因为攻击者无需身份验证即可远程触发。

2024-09-04 10:17:13 430

原创 区块链笔记——协议(分叉攻击)day2

用户创建交易,引用之前的交易作为输入,并指定新的输出(即接收方地址和金额)。

2024-09-03 22:42:21 1509

原创 区块链笔记——数据结构 day1

哈希指针和Merkle Tree是比特币数据结构中的核心概念,它们通过组合使用,确保了区块链的安全性和不可篡改性。这种设计不仅提供了对交易数据的有效验证机制,还提升了系统的整体可靠性。

2024-09-03 09:37:41 746

原创 设计一个高效算法,将顺序表的所有元素逆置,要求算法空间复杂度为O(1)。

数据结构解题:设计一个高效算法,将顺序表的所有元素逆置,要求算法空间复杂度为O(1)。

2022-10-04 20:36:14 870

原创 设计一个算法,查找非空顺序表L中第一个最大的元素,并返回该元素的逻辑序号。

数据结构入门题:设计一个算法,查找非空顺序表L中第一个最大的元素,并返回该元素的逻辑序号。

2022-10-04 20:33:25 2477

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除